What is a maintenance page?
A maintenance page is a temporary placeholder for times when a site or app needs to be taken offline for updates, backups or maintenance. It tells the visitor that the site they’re trying to reach is temporarily unavailable because the team behind the scenes is doing some work.

What does putting a host in maintenance mode do?
Maintenance mode is a special state where the system assures that no VMs are running so the patching/upgrade of the host is possible. After the host has entered the Maintenance mode, no VMs can be deployed or powered-on on the host.
What is host maintenance mode?
You place a host in maintenance mode when you need to service it, for example, to install more memory. A host enters or leaves maintenance mode only as the result of a user request.

Why is my WordPress site stuck in maintenance mode?
There are three main causes that may lead to your site getting stuck in maintenance mode: 1 You attempted to update several WordPress themes and plugins at once, resulting in an error. 2 A plugin you attempted to update is not compatible with your version of WordPress. 3 A glitch occurred in the maintenance mode plugin you use.

How do I create a splash page in WP maintenance mode?
WP Maintenance Mode allows you to create beautiful landing pages to display during maintenance mode. To create your splash page, simply click on the Design tab on the plugin’s settings page. First, you need to provide a title, heading, and content to display on your maintenance page.
